MC74ACT244NG Overview
The device in question has 20 pins, making it a versatile and compact option for various applications. Its operating temperature range is impressive, spanning from -40°C to 85°C, ensuring its reliability in extreme conditions. The JESD-609 code for this device is e3, indicating its compliance with industry standards. Additionally, the device is Pbfree, meaning it is free of harmful lead components. Its voltage supply ranges from 4.5V to 5.5V, with a fixed supply voltage of 5V. With 2 elements and 8 circuits, this device offers a high level of functionality. Its load capacitance is 50pF, and it boasts a strong output with a current of 24mA for both high and low outputs.
